Frequently asked questions on the trip Edinburgh - Manchester
How much does a cheap train ticket from Edinburgh to Piccadilly Station cost?
The average train ticket price from Edinburgh to Piccadilly Station is US$82. The best way to find cheap train tickets from Edinburgh to Piccadilly Station is to book your tickets as early as possible. Prices tend to rise as your travel date approaches, so book in advance to secure the best prices!
How long is the trip from Edinburgh to Piccadilly Station?
A train trip between Edinburgh and Piccadilly Station is around 3h 20m, although the fastest train will take about 3h 4m. This is the time it takes to travel the 282 km that separates the two cities.
How many daily trains are there between Edinburgh and Piccadilly Station?
The number of trains from Edinburgh to Piccadilly Station can differ depending on the day of the week. On average, there are 9. Some trains are direct while others include transferring trains. Did you know?
The magnetic levitation train (Maglev for short) is currently the fastest train in the world. With a speed of 603 km/ h, it is closely followed by the French high-speed train (574.8 km / h) which remains in 2020, the fastest train to date.
One of the deepest train stations in the world is in Kiev. Located at a depth of 105 m, it was designed in this way to serve as a shelter in the event of an attack. The second deepest station is in China. Badaling station is located 60 m under the Great Wall of China!
New York holds the record for the most platforms and track numbers in a single station. Grand Central Station in Manhattan is one of the largest rail terminals in the world with more than 44 platforms and 67 tracks to accommodate passengers.
